Silva Tech4 O Accelerator Runner Watch

Measure your performance on the road, the track or at the gym with this runner's watch that measures distance, speed and calories burned.

  • Silva Tech4 O Acceleratorâ„¢ series uses advanced accelerometer technology to detect the difference between long and short strides
  • Provides accurate distance, speed and calories burned during exercise so you can easily track your progress
  • Enter weight and average running and walking strides to customize your personal profile and ensure accurate results
  • Runners can dial in the stride length as often as needed to account for different terrain and/or varying speed workouts
  • Records, calculates and displays all measurements via the wristwatch, which means no need for a foot pod or external GPS unit
  • Accelerator has delayed step counter to differentiate between actual steps and other movements to provide more accurate results
  • Accurately tracks speed and distance, and also has a seven-day memory for data
  • Watch functions include dual time zones, daily alarm, date, countdown timer and stopwatch with 50 laps
  • Backlight allows usage in low-light conditions

Things to know about Silva Tech 4 O

Rating:****
This watch is the best pedometer (I have the runner’s watch with the oval ring). I love how it automatically distinguishes between running and walking to measure distance, speed. But there are other things which are not so great.
1. One of the things I couldn’t find when shopping was the size. The crystal is 1 inch; the case outside size is 1-5/8 inch.
2. The domed crystal always has a glare which makes it difficult to read. A flat crystal doesn’t do this. It is also more prone to scratching - I've scuffed mine after only 3 weeks.
3. Buttons too easily activate when putting on a coat or reaching into a pocket. When I look at the watch half the time it is not showing time so I have to fiddle with buttons to see the time.
4. In exercise mode, time is only recorded to the nearest second, and the chronometer can not be operated at the same time as the pedometer.
5. One needs to be aware that the exercise mode starts automatically when one enters that mode (after a few seconds delay) It is easy to unintentionally add to one’s exercise record if one does not remember to stop it while looking at the data.
Overall - 5 star as pedometer, 4 stars for style, 3 stars as a watch.

Great watch, great price.

Rating:****
I use this watch for trail and road running. It's been a very useful tool while training for a 29k trail race. It's for the most part very accurate and easy to use and clearly displays the information that is most pertinent to my needs i.e. time, exercise time, and distance in miles. The product claims 95% accuracy and I think this is correct. Once I got the settings dialed in I compared the watch's record of miles on a run to what a I had mapped out online and the difference was insignificant. I have never owned a more expensive GPS device so I can't compare the two but I am completely satisfied with all this watch has to offer.

Excellent value

Rating:****
I bought this on a whim after having issues with another pedometer. Been using it for several months now.

Once you get the hang of it, it is an excellent running pedomenter. I've compared it against a local college 400m track, and it is (estimated) accurate within 0.005 miles.
